What is the IUPAC name of this structure?
Correct answer: D. 3-Ethyl,2,3-Dimethylhexane
- A. 3-Ethyl 2-methyl hexane
- B. Iso propyl hexane
- C. 4-Ethyl 5-methyl hexane
- D. 3-Ethyl,2,3-Dimethylhexane
Explanation
If we start counting from immediate right end of the chain then, there are two methyl groups on carbon 2 and 3, also a ethyl group on carbon 3. The total number of carbon atoms in the parent chain (longest chain) is 6. Hence, the IUPAC name would be 3-Ethyl,2,3-Dimethylhexane.

About Fundamental Principles of Organic Chemistry
Organic chemistry begins with carbon compounds classified by carbon skeleton, saturation and functional group. Work includes identifying groups such as hydroxyl, carbonyl, carboxyl and amino, applying basic nomenclature, and distinguishing structural, geometric and optical isomers, where the same molecular formula does not necessarily mean the same structure or properties.
